Functionality

The arc function ARCDSARC is used for detection of arc situations in air insulated
metal-clad switchgears caused by, for example, human errors during maintenance or
insulation breakdown during operation. The function monitors the light information
from an arc and delivers a signal, if the arc is detected.
The function contains a blocking functionality. Blocking deactivates all outputs and
resets timer.

Operation principle

The function can be enabled and disabled with the Operation setting. The
corresponding parameter values are "On" and "Off". The operation counters are
cleared when Operation is set to "Off".

The functions receives the arc light information from the sensors. Input FLT_ARC
activates the drop-off timer. Once activated, the timer remains active until the input is
deactivated or at least during the drop-off time of 25 ms. The BLOCK signal can be
used to block the arc detection output ARC_FLT_DET.
